1. 現狀·問題 你還記得你排查jar衝突的付出麼? 為了有效控制jar包更新帶來的未知jar引入和變動,我們經常使用dependency-tree來查看依賴關係排查問題,通常是出現問題再被動分析和排查,此時人力成本是巨大的,同時系統已出問題,沒有後悔藥。 2. 分析原因 jar包依賴是異變的,且隱形的,jar衝突導致的問題經常發生,研發無法每次都關注其變化。 3. 採取措施 採用“敏捷”思想,小
在Python網絡請求初級篇中,我們瞭解了Requests庫基礎的使用方式,包括如何發起GET和POST請求,如何解析JSON響應以及如何處理異常。在本文中,我們將深入理解Requests庫,包括如何發送帶參數的請求,如何處理Cookies,如何使用Session對象以及如何設置請求頭。 一、發送帶參數的請求 我們可以通過兩種方式向URL添加參數,一種是直接在URL中添加,另一種是使用params
譯|王祖熙 (花名:金九) 螞蟻集團開發工程師 負責國產化密碼庫 Tongsuo 的開發和維護 專注於密碼學、高性能網絡、網絡安全等領域 本文 9658 字 閲讀 20 分鐘 本文翻譯 OpenSSL 官網文檔:https://www.openssl.org/docs/OpenSSL300Design.html Tongsuo-8.4.0 是基於 OpenSSL-3.0.3 開發,所以本文對 To
樂觀鎖和悲觀鎖是計算機編程領域中用於處理併發訪問數據的兩種不同策略。它們的主要目標是在多個線程或進程同時訪問共享數據時,保證數據的一致性和完整性,避免出現競態條件(Race Condition)。在不同的情景下,選擇合適的鎖策略可以提高程序的性能和可靠性。 1. 悲觀鎖(Pessimistic Locking): 悲觀鎖假定在操作數據時,會發生競態條件,因此默認情況下將數據鎖定,防止其他線程或進程
提及Blender,我最近看其他一些CG號的底部留言大家對Blender的爭議很大啊。在Houdini號裏提Blender大家都是不屑,在C4D號裏提Blender大家都是焦慮,在Max號裏提Blender都是誇讚····有意思。 不管別人,咱做自己,學自己的就好了!~ Blender官網 https://www.youtube.com/channel/UCSMOQeBJ2RAnuFungnQO
1)非2的冪次的ASTC紋理格式尺寸對帶寬的影響 2)C#端如何處理xLua在執行DoString時候死循環 3)如何制定美術規範或者各個模塊的指標 4)如何處理Lua的io.open出現中文路徑 這是第348篇UWA技術知識分享的推送,精選了UWA社區的熱門話題,涵蓋了UWA問答、社區帖子等技術知識點,助力大家更全面地掌握和學習。 UWA社區主頁:community.uwa
1 什麼是應用助手? 應用助手可以通過對話的方式讓AI助手執行應用軟件的操作。例如,您可以調用“Bing搜索引擎搜索”熱門信息,然後根據這些信息總結內容。 也可以使用“抖音”應用,搜索熱門抖音視頻,並根據熱門視頻生成相關內容的視頻腳本等等在這裏您可以使用集簡雲提供的數百種應用,數萬個應用動作配置出您獨一無二的AI助手,幫助您或者您的企業解決問題,提升工作效率。 2 如何使用應用助手
1.前言 最近小組在開展讀書角活動,我們小組選的是《深入理解JVM虛擬機》,相信這本書對於各位程序猿們都不陌生,我也是之前在學校準備面試期間大致讀過一遍,emm時隔多日,對裏面的知識也就模糊了。這次開始的時候從前面的JDK發展史和JVM虛擬機家族着手,之前都是粗略讀過,這次通過查閲相關資料並收集在每一個JDK版本演化期間所發生的的一些趣聞,發現還是比較有意思的,以下是關於有關JDK發展史的總結分享
摘要 本次案例是使用Vue3.3.4的組合式API實現一個簡單的博客開發流程和組件使用示例代碼,比較簡單,主要是通俗易懂,瞭解組合式API的使用。 創建項目 Windows cmd創建一個Vue3.2項目(使用cnpm國內鏡像高速構建) 開發 組件 views/Index.vue 首頁組件 components/blogList.vue 博客列表 components/SingleB
在網絡編程中,請求和接收數據是最常見的任務之一。Python的Requests庫提供了豐富的功能,使得HTTP請求變得非常簡單。在本文中,我們將瞭解如何使用Requests庫發起HTTP請求,並解析返回的數據。 一、安裝Requests庫 首先,我們需要安裝Requests庫。在命令行中,使用pip工具進行安裝: pip install requests 二、發起GET請求 我們可以使用Reque
主要內容:純文字説明如何實現基於RSA+DES+數字簽名實現的業務交互流程 説明 內容 A的私鑰 A-PRIVATE-KEY B的公鑰 B-PUBLIC-KEY B的私鑰 B-PRIVATE-KEY A的公鑰 A-PUBLIC-KEY 發送內容 cont
燒寫設備eMMC Sensing、Media、Industrial、nano等產品都基於Raspberry Pi Compute Module 4(簡稱CM4),CM4模塊的板載eMMC單元與主SD卡接口相連接。本指南解釋瞭如何將數據寫入eMMC存儲。 燒寫eMMC步驟 對設備eMMC進行燒寫,您需要一個Linux系統環境(推薦使用Raspberry Pi或安裝了Ubuntu的電腦)或一個Wind
作者 |天地練心 導讀 本文詳細探討了統一權限管理服務(MPS)的設計與開發,針對企業內部多平台權限管理混亂的問題,提出了一套綜合RBAC、ACL、DAC權限模型的解決方案。文章從需求分析、技術選型、功能設計等方面全面介紹了MPS的構建過程。在平台節點管理方面,MPS支持多種業務平台接入方式,同時提供節點管理和組織管理功能。權限管理模塊涵蓋歷史權限導入、權限分配、鑑權服務等。申請授權模塊實現
數據清理是數據分析過程中的關鍵步驟,它涉及識別缺失值、重複行、異常值和不正確的數據類型。獲得乾淨可靠的數據對於準確的分析和建模非常重要。 本文將介紹以下6個經常使用的數據清理操作: 檢查缺失值、檢查重複行、處理離羣值、檢查所有列的數據類型、刪除不必要的列、數據不一致處理 第一步,讓我們導入庫和數據集。 # Import libraries import pandas as pd # Re
摘要:本文由葡萄城技術團隊于思否原創並首發。轉載請註明出處:葡萄城官網,葡萄城為開發者提供專業的開發工具、解決方案和服務,賦能開發者。 前言 SQL語句中,聚合函數在統計業務數據結果時起到了重要作用,比如計算每個業務地區的業務總數、每個班級的學生平均分以及每個分類的最大值等。然而,今天我將介紹窗口函數,與聚合函數相比,它們也是一組函數,但在使用方法和適用場景上有所不同。在本章節中,我將重點介紹窗口
前言 自 2014 年發佈以來, JDK 8 一直都是相當熱門的 JDK 版本。其原因就是對底層數據結構、JVM 性能以及開發體驗做了重大升級,得到了開發人員的認可。但距離 JDK 8 發佈已經過去了 9 年,那麼這 9 年的時間,JDK 做了哪些升級?是否有新的重大特性值得我們嘗試?能否解決一些我們現在苦惱的問題?帶着這份疑問,我們進行了 JDK 版本的調研與嘗試。 新特性一覽 現如今的 JDK
cnpm安裝 NPM的全稱是Node Package Manager,是一個NodeJS包管理和分發工具,已經成為了非官方的發佈Node模塊(包)的標準。 由於npm在中國大陸訪問速度非常慢,這會導致創建過程下載速度很慢,於是有了cnpm,cnpm是npm的鏡像,10分鐘同步一次npm鏡像以獲得最新同步版本,由於cnpm是在國內的,速度和穩定性是非常有保證的,所以採用cnpm進行下載。 在命令行工
如果你熟悉 DevOps 和 Kubernetes 的使用,就會知道命令行界面(CLI)對於管理任務有多麼重要。好在現在市面上有一些工具可以讓終端在這些環境中更容易使用。在本文中,我們將探討可以讓工作流程簡化的優秀工具,幫助你在 DevOps 和 Kubernetes 中自如地瀏覽終端。 Zsh Zsh (Z Shell)是一款功能強大、高度可定製的命令行 shell 和終端模擬器,與 B
在上一篇文章中,我們詳細介紹了SQLAlchemy的查詢語言,如何處理表關係,以及如何管理事務。在本篇文章中,我們將進一步深入,探討SQLAlchemy中的高級查詢,混合屬性以及事件監聽。 一、高級查詢 SQLAlchemy的查詢API不僅僅限於簡單的過濾和排序,它還支持更復雜的查詢模式。例如,我們可以使用子查詢,連接多個表,甚至使用窗口函數來進行高級查詢: from sqlalchemy imp
標籤:Security.登錄.權限; 一、簡介 SpringSecurity組件可以為服務提供安全管理的能力,比如身份驗證、授權和針對常見攻擊的保護,是保護基於spring應用程序的事實上的標準; 在實際開發中,最常用的是登錄驗證和權限體系兩大功能,在登錄時完成身份的驗證,加載相關信息和角色權限,在訪問其他系統資源時,進行權限的驗證,保護系統的安全; 二、工程搭建 1、工程結構 2、依賴管理 在
叮 叮 ,你們聽到什麼聲音了嗎?沒錯,那是我們全新升級的告警系統帶來的驚喜和能量!我們像閃電俠一樣快速優化了告警通知功能,它將幫助你避開所有的系統故障陷阱,像超級英雄一樣守護系統安全! 序集 我們深知及時、有效的告警通知對於系統的穩定運行至關重要。因此在近期已上線的 INFINI Console v1.6 版本中,我們花了很多心血來全面提升我們的告警模塊,讓告警變得更智能、更便捷。相信這次的改
圖靈社區又出新書了,還是跟Chatgpt相關,更是Mathematica發明人Wolfram寫的。作為一個對新技術較為關注的人,我立馬入手了一本,打算嚐嚐鮮。 一開始我還有點忐忑,因為雖然我也是搞技術的,也搞過一段時間的NLP,但是我並不打算逐字逐句去理解chatgpt的原理,大概看一看就好。因為太深的話,不僅牽扯到許多新名詞、新計算,心理上也會很有負擔。如果不能把這本書當成一本科普的“閒書”來看
對於 Linux 網絡,好奇心強的同學一定思考過兩個問題: 當我們發出一個包的時候,Linux 是如何決策該從哪個網卡(假設有多個網卡)、哪個下一跳發出這個包,用什麼 IP 作為 source...... 當 Linux 收到一個包時,又是如何決定往哪裏送的,是發送給本地程序、其他虛擬接口,還是轉發到其他機器...... 今天,我們就來分析這兩個問題的核心所在:路由。 我們學習計算機網絡的
基於WeBASE-Front為業務賬户分配合約的寫權限及部署合約和創建表權限 作者簡介: 孫運盛 吉科軟信息技術有限公司 大數據技術研究院架構師。負責吉科軟區塊鏈BaaS平台設計研發,基於FISCO BCOS的區塊鏈技術研究以及在智慧農業、智慧城市、智慧食安行業領域的區塊鏈技術應用研發。 一、背景 FISCO的基於角色的權限控制機制,在不啓用任何鏈委員和運維角色賬户時,每一個賬户都相當於是管理